Not every student needs the same kind of academic support.
 
Some students need a quiet, structured place to finish their assignments. Others need targeted instruction to strengthen a specific skill or subject.
 
And sometimes, students need both.
 
 

📚 Homework Support: Helping Students Stay on Track

 

 
😵‍💫 Homework can quickly become a challenge when students don’t have the structure or support they need.
 
✏️ Homework Support gives students a dedicated space to work, stay focused, ask questions, and complete assignments with guidance available when needed.
 
✅ It’s about creating productive learning time—not simply getting through a checklist of assignments.

🎯 Pod Tutoring: Going Beyond Homework

 

 
Sometimes, completing the assignment isn’t the problem.
 
A student may need additional practice, more explanation, or a smaller learning environment where they can ask questions and build confidence. 💬
 
That’s where Pod Tutoring can make a difference.
 
With small-group support and focused instruction, students have more opportunities to practice skills, engage with the material, and receive the academic support they need. 🌟


 
 

🤔 So, Which One Does Your School Need?

 
The answer may be both. 🔄
 
📚 Homework Support helps students stay organized, focused, and on track.
 
🎯 Pod Tutoring provides more targeted academic support for students who need additional instruction and practice.
 
Together, they give schools more flexibility to support different learners and different needs. 🤝
